Text copied to clipboard!

Tittel

Text copied to clipboard!

PHP LMS Monolitt Forespørselsoptimerer

Beskrivelse

Text copied to clipboard!
Vi leter etter en erfaren PHP LMS Monolitt Forespørselsoptimerer for å forbedre ytelsen og effektiviteten til våre læringsstyringssystemer (LMS). I denne rollen vil du være ansvarlig for å analysere, optimalisere og forbedre databaseforespørsler og applikasjonsytelse i et monolittisk PHP-miljø. Du vil samarbeide tett med utviklere, databaseadministratorer og systemarkitekter for å sikre at våre LMS-løsninger fungerer sømløst og effektivt. Dine hovedoppgaver vil inkludere å identifisere flaskehalser i systemet, forbedre SQL-forespørsler, implementere caching-strategier og optimalisere backend-koden for å redusere lastetider og forbedre brukeropplevelsen. Du vil også være ansvarlig for å overvåke systemytelsen, feilsøke problemer og foreslå forbedringer basert på analyser og testing. For å lykkes i denne rollen bør du ha solid erfaring med PHP, SQL-databaser (som MySQL eller PostgreSQL), og forståelse for hvordan monolittiske systemer fungerer. Erfaring med ytelsesoptimalisering, caching-teknikker og databaseindeksering er avgjørende. Du bør også ha gode analytiske ferdigheter og evnen til å jobbe selvstendig samt i team. Vi tilbyr en dynamisk arbeidsplass med spennende utfordringer og muligheter for faglig utvikling. Hvis du brenner for å forbedre systemytelse og optimalisere forespørsler i PHP-baserte LMS-løsninger, vil vi gjerne høre fra deg!

Ansvarsområder

Text copied to clipboard!
  • Analysere og optimalisere SQL-forespørsler for bedre ytelse.
  • Implementere caching-strategier for å redusere belastning på databasen.
  • Identifisere og løse flaskehalser i monolittiske PHP-baserte LMS-systemer.
  • Samarbeide med utviklere og databaseadministratorer for å forbedre systemarkitekturen.
  • Overvåke systemytelse og foreslå forbedringer basert på analyser.
  • Utføre feilsøking og ytelsestesting for å sikre optimal drift.
  • Dokumentere optimaliseringsstrategier og beste praksis.
  • Bidra til kontinuerlig forbedring av LMS-plattformen.

Krav

Text copied to clipboard!
  • Erfaring med PHP og SQL-databaser som MySQL eller PostgreSQL.
  • Forståelse av monolittiske systemer og deres utfordringer.
  • Kunnskap om caching-teknikker som Redis eller Memcached.
  • Erfaring med databaseindeksering og ytelsesoptimalisering.
  • Sterke analytiske ferdigheter og evne til å identifisere flaskehalser.
  • Evne til å jobbe selvstendig og i team.
  • Erfaring med feilsøking og ytelsestesting.
  • God forståelse av backend-utvikling og systemarkitektur.

Potensielle intervjuspørsmål

Text copied to clipboard!
  • Kan du gi et eksempel på en SQL-forespørsel du har optimalisert?
  • Hvilke caching-teknikker har du erfaring med?
  • Hvordan identifiserer du flaskehalser i et monolittisk system?
  • Har du erfaring med ytelsestesting av PHP-applikasjoner?
  • Hvordan samarbeider du med utviklere og databaseadministratorer for å forbedre systemytelse?
  • Kan du beskrive en utfordring du har møtt i optimalisering av LMS-systemer?
  • Hvilke verktøy bruker du for å overvåke databaseytelse?
  • Hvordan holder du deg oppdatert på beste praksis innen systemoptimalisering?